Julian Delany Appointed as Chief Technology Officer at News Corp, Succeeding David Kline
News Corp has appointed Julian Delany as Executive Vice President and Chief Technology Officer, succeeding David Kline, who will leave the company on June 30, 2025. Delany, formerly leading the Technology, Data and Digital team at News Corp Australia, will move to New York City for his new role.
